DDS-250 – Downhole Shuttle

PRODUCT DETAILS

The DDS-250 is a four-channel, digital downhole shuttle, specializing in multi-level, real-time, continuous, high-definition seismic acquisition.

Features

  • 24-bit x four-channel digitizer in each shuttle
  • Ultra low-noise digitizer enables recording of low-amplitude microseismic events
  • Slim hole shuttle 2.50 inch OD – less than 63 mm
  • 3C or 4C Sensor Packages available
  • 3C tri-axis orthogonal geophone
  • 4C tri-axis orthogonal geophone and hydrophone
  • Dual-element OMNI 2400 high-output geophone sensors
  • Deepender 5000 hydrophone model for four-component recording
  • Solid-machined titanium shuttle body minimizes mechanical resonance
  • High-resolution and high-frequency recording
  • Selectable open-close motor control for each shuttle
  • Special power boost operation control
  • Direct connection sub arrays, armored wireline
  • Flexible or rigid interconnects may be connected back-to-back to form longer intervals
  • Maximum distance between DDS-250 devices is 50 meters
  • Maximum temperature rating 150°C
  • Maximum pressure rating 20,000 psi
  • Up to 32 four-component levels per well deployment

Mechanical Specifications

Outside Diameter
63 mm (2.50 in.)
Length
157 cm (62 in.)
Tool Weight
18 kg (40 lbs.)
Anchoring System
Electromechanical in each Shuttle
Anchoring-to-Weight Ratio
10:1 @ 45° angle
Anchoring Motor Power
24 VDC per Shuttle constant 0.5 Amp
Time-to-Anchor
~30 seconds per shuttle @ 6″
Tool Anchoring Range
102–305 mm (4-12 inch)
Points of Contact
3 points, plus Anchor Arm
First Mechanical Tool Resonance
> 650 Hz
Sensor Package
3C with dual-element OMNI-2400
Interconnect Options
Rigid Tubing (stainless steel) 3m, 6m, 9m Flexible Armored WirelineCable 9m, 12m, 15m, 20m
Maximum Temperature Rating
150°C
Maximum Pressure Rating
20,000 psi

DDS-250 4-ch x 24-bit DIGITIZER SPECIFICATIONS

Sampling Rates
¼, ½, 1, 2, and 4 ms
Pre-Amplifier Gains
0 dB, 8 dB, 19 dB, 31 dB
Equivalent Noise @ 2 ms
1.590 μvolts rms, 0.674 μvolts rms, 0.264 μvolts rms, 0.176 μvolts rms
Maximum Input Signal
1.590 vrms, 0.635 vrms, 0.187 vrms, 0.045 vrms
Gain Accuracy
< 1%
Frequency Response
3 to 1.6 KHz
Anti-Alias Filter
80% Nyquist
Instantaneous Dynamic Range
120 dB
Cross-Feed Isolation
> 100 dB
THD
0.0018%
System Timing Accuracy
Better than 1 PPM
